93 Points

Friday, September 21, 2018 - Red berry fruits on the nose. Aside from some sappiness, it is not showing much evolution for an 18 year old wine. Roumier ages at snail pace. Good amount of extract, it is viscous and weightless at the same time. The well integrated oak pops with grace & subtlety. Rounded mouthfeel, ripe tannins, bright acidity balancing the fruit. It finishes long. Beautiful bottle.
This will reward 5-10+ more years in the cellar. I will pop my next bottle in at least three.
